BaseTools/GenFw: Add DllCharacteristicsEx field to debug data
REF: https://bugzilla.tianocore.org/show_bug.cgi?id=4405 The PE/COFF spec describes an additional DllCharacteristics field implemented as a debug directory entry, which carries flags related to which control flow integrity (CFI) features are supported by the binary. So let's add this entry when doing ELF to PE/COFF conversion - we will add support for setting the flags in a subsequent patch.
